Understanding Muscle Aging: A New Perspective
As we age, our muscles naturally lose strength and agility, which is a fundamental aspect of the aging process. However, recent research sheds light on an intriguing differentiation between being physically active and engaging in regular training. A fascinating study from Amsterdam UMC and Maastricht University has distinguished the effects of planned, structured exercise from mere physical activity, presenting evidence that regular training can significantly alter the aging signature of muscles.
The Study’s Design and Key Findings
The researchers analyzed muscle biopsies from three groups: trained older adults, normally active older adults, and young adults. Their findings were striking; more than half of the age-related changes in gene expression—specifically those linked to muscle metabolism and mitochondrial function—were absent in the muscles of those who had undergone structured training. This illustrates a powerful protective mechanism that regular exercise can exert against the deterioration of muscle tissue.
Why Training Makes a Difference
The study revealed that older adults who engaged in at least three structured exercise sessions per week exhibited a youthful response to exercise. Importantly, the muscles from these trained individuals maintained a more favorable gene expression profile when subjected to physical challenges. The implication here is that while aging is unavoidable, certain aspects can be mitigated through disciplined exercise routines.
